4812 South Fwy, Fort Worth, TX 76115
El Rancho locations & hours near Fort Worth
31 miles
10020 Marsh Ln, Dallas, TX 75229
31 miles
2770 Valwood Pkwy, Farmers Branch, TX 75234
33 miles
4121 Gaston Ave, Dallas, TX 75246
37 miles
1264 W Spring Valley Rd, Richardson, TX 75080
43 miles
1540 S 1st St, Garland, TX 75040
140 miles
535 E State Highway 29, Bertram, TX 78605
177 miles
408 N Us Highway 281, Johnson City, TX 78636